IRVINE, Calif. – Marvin Test Solutions Inc. in Irvine, Calif., is introducing the GX3748 series 48-channel threshold comparator card for event monitoring and control.

The GX3748 combines 48 voltage comparator channels with windowing and precision level detection. Users can generate triggers based on user programmable voltage threshold levels to enable time-critical response when out-of-limit test conditions occur.

Users also can combine several high-density comparator cards in one chassis without sacrificing performance or system response time to expand monitoring capacity to many hundreds of channels.

The 50-volt input range is for a wide variety of test and measurement applications, combining 16 channels of comparator window functionality with 32 channels of threshold detection.

Users can monitor signal levels on any of the input channels, as well as generate event timestamp, digitize, and store data on one channel per 16 channel group.

The GX3748 incorporates a user-configurable Intel/Altera Stratix III field-programmable gate array (FPGA)-based daughter card, enabling the use of Quartus or the license-free Quartus Prime Lite programming tools.

The GX3748 series comes with GxFPGA software that includes a virtual instrument panel, and a Windows 32/64-bit DLL driver and documentation. Interface files are provided to support access to programming tools and languages such as ATEasy, LabVIEW, C/C++, Microsoft C# and Visual Basic A Linux driver comes standard with the GtLinux software package.
